I know the area very well.
There are some awesome tracks that go around the back of Mt Dale.
You might find some of it closed off to all vehicles, registered or otherwise.
In particular, Reservoir Rd.
There is now a 2km exclusion zone around Mundaring Weir.
We got stopped by rangers about 9 months ago and given a warning.
He was nice enough to give us a brochure.
